    Well it bothers me slightly since I may have reached that goal off cycle in 6 months or so, having said that I am loving the gains! I plan to compete in the British National power lifting next year. The qualifying total is of 510kg/1122lbs is for the up to 82.5kg/181.5lbs bodyweight class. I am hoping to get a 240kg/528lbs DL, 150kg/330lbs FBench, 180 kg/396 Squat. At the moment my main weakness is my squat, having never really bothered training my legs I recently (last 3 wks) started performing squats at 110kg to the floor for 4 sets of six. All exercises MUST be performed with competition form.
